Key Facts
- Anna Marie Skalka's place of birth was New York City[2].
- Anna Marie Skalka was born on +1938-01-01T00:00:00Z[3].
- Anna Marie Skalka held citizenship in United States[8].
- Anna Marie Skalka's professions included microbiologist[4].
- Anna Marie Skalka worked as a geneticist[5].
- Anna Marie Skalka's professions included virologist[6].
- Anna Marie Skalka's professions included molecular biologist[7].
- Anna Marie Skalka's field of work was virology[9].
- Anna Marie Skalka's field of work was molecular biology[10].
- Anna Marie Skalka's field of work was genetics[11].
- Anna Marie Skalka was educated at Adelphi University[12].
- Anna Marie Skalka was educated at New York University[13].
- Anna Marie Skalka received the William Procter Prize for Scientific Achievement[14].
- Anna Marie Skalka was influenced by Alfred Hershey[15].
